  • Abstract
    The Basilica group is one of the most studied automaton groups, and many papers have been devoted to the investigation of the characteristic polynomial and spectrum of the associated Schreier graphs Γn , even if an explicit description of them has not been given yet. Our approach to this issue is original, and it is based on the use of the Coefficient Theorem for signed graphs. We introduce a signed version Γn of the Basilica Schreier graph Γn , and we prove that there exist two fundamental relations between the characteristic polynomials of the signed and unsigned versions. The first relation comes from the cover theory of signed graphs. The second relation is obtained by providing a suitable decomposition of Γn into three parts, using the self-similarity of Γn, via a detailed investigation of its basic figures. By gluing together these relations, we find out a new recursive equation which expresses the characteristic polynomial of as a function of the characteristic polynomials Γn of the three previous levels. We are also able to give an explicit description of the eigenspace associated with the eigenvalue 2 , and to determine how the eigenvalues are distributed with respect to such eigenvalue.
